Jaime did you buy any stereo equipment yet? If not do you have a budget for stereo?

The guy John mentioned would be a great option if possible, but you are in Louisville. Off hand I don't know any installers down there. I have had stereos in a number of vehicles and put them in even more. I have spent more on one stereo and install then you probably paid for your truck and all its goodies.

You do know that you don't have to stay with 6x8 size. You can switch to 6 1/2 separates there are more options out there. Another option is a plate. this is a separate set mounted to a plate that matches the 6x8 mounts.

For the music you listed as types you listen to, you could run a four channel amp. first two channels power the speakers in the door, with the other two channels bridged to power the sub. You would not use the rear fill speakers as you won't really need them. That leaves a lil money to put towards a better front speaker or amp.

John mentioned sound deadening. Great stuff! In my old Tahoe I had 5 sheets in each front door and 3 sheets in the rear doors. The more you can put in the better the stereo will sound. It won't have to compete with road noise.

With the color of your truck, a metallic tint will actually look good. I had a Mark VIII very similar tu your trucks color. I had a gold/beige metallic tint installed and it looked good. Always got a lot of comments favoring it.

let me know if you have any questions.
